Boredom can strike even the most active of us. I, myself, got bored at times. I believe that boredom sparks creativity.

When I was in grade school, I decided to try my hand at writing my own stories. My teacher said that I’m good at ‘putting the words together and them coming out good’ thing. So, I started writing soul-stirring content, fiction stories, stage plays, and poetry at a young age. 

Not long ago. I also went back to drawing, which I hated so much when I was a fine art student majoring in advertising. As of now, my drawings have improved from when I was a university student. I learned to love drawing day by day, though I am still not good at drawing a human figure.🤩

Today, boredom gets in my way. I turned off my laptop and started sketching. This is my way of getting rid of my boredom. I drew a one-winged butterfly, and the other wing was designed using three types of medium. I am fascinated by butterflies with their stunning colors. Don't you?

A while ago going to the Parish Church Office, I was greeted by a stunning butterfly 🦋 with blue-green colors with a combination of black colors on its edges. I was charmed by this flutter so here's what's on my figment of imagination in a frenzy. Using blue-green feathers.

##### As for myself, boredom has become a way to create. I can’t simply sit and look at walls; my mind wants excitement after writing and editing articles. I imagine things like mutant parakeets and the wonder of sliced bread! As I look back, I see how boredom helped me change into the unique, creative, and maybe a little free-spirited person I am today.  I am a little bit giddy. My sketch pad, pencil, and eraser are always within my reach. Whenever boredom hits me, it turns out to be the spark that starts creativity.
